  • 2008 2009 2010 2011 2012 8th generation Honda Accord air conditioner heater blend door actuator broken on driver side. Maximum, 45 minutes to fix. Tools needed, flashlight and medium Phillips screwdriver. Dual climate control. My car was stuck in one temperature on the driver side only. EX-L
